The August William II Medal was established by HRM King August Charles II in 2004. The medal is awarded to recognize a Gotzer's honourable service to the Crown and Kingdom in a civilian capacity. There are three classes within the medal - Gold, Silver, and Bronze - to recognize the particular significance of the service.
